Person freed after elevator entrapment near 16th and Baltimore

Please note:
This is not an official report. The headline and summary are generated by automated AI systems from public-safety dispatch audio. Always verify with official sources.

As discussed during the dispatch call, emergency crews responded to a parking garage near 16th Street and Baltimore Avenue in Kansas City where a person was stuck in an elevator, possibly due to a power outage. Utility company crews and an elevator mechanic were contacted, and the individual was safely freed without injury.
